Transaction 50d104e02d65fe02fd5041d73a38f6820554ee261095cb48727965a40215538c
1 Input
1 Output
-
50d104e02d65fe02fd5041d73a38f6820554ee261095cb48727965a40215538c:0
- value
- 32590672
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 070dd08d9d58d622970b39ca204fc452c5ee7b76 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1eJHCjTmZhWTF7Lm3mgKmbB6g7S8SGd5b